Property age plays a major role in sewer vulnerability. Older clay or cast-iron pipes common in established neighborhoods deteriorate over time, creating entry points for tree roots and sediment buildup. Bonney Lake Sewer Back Up events frequently occur in homes where original sewer lines have never been inspected or replaced. Scheduling a professional evaluation before a backup occurs is a sound investment in long-term property protection.
Recognizing early warning signs can prevent a minor issue from escalating. Slow-draining fixtures, gurgling sounds from toilets, and foul odors near floor drains all signal potential sewer trouble. Prompt attention to these indicators reduces the likelihood of a full backup event and protects both the plumbing system and the property’s interior.

A sewer scope inspection provides an accurate, non-invasive view of what is happening inside underground pipes. Using a waterproof camera attached to a flexible cable, technicians navigate the full length of the sewer line and record real-time footage of its condition. Bonney Lake’s expanding neighborhoods and ongoing new construction have introduced a mix of pipe materials and installation ages across the city. Variations in soil composition near the foothills can also shift pipe alignment over time, creating low spots where debris collects. A thorough camera inspection identifies these problem areas with precision, eliminating guesswork and allowing plumbers to recommend targeted solutions rather than broad, expensive excavations.
Video inspection technology has transformed how sewer problems are diagnosed. Rather than relying on symptoms alone, technicians can pinpoint cracks, root intrusions, offset joints, and corrosion at their exact location within the line. This level of detail supports accurate repair estimates and helps property owners make informed decisions about maintenance or replacement timelines.
Scheduling a Bonney Lake Sewer Scope inspection before purchasing a property is a widely recommended practice among real estate professionals. Hidden sewer defects can result in thousands of dollars in unexpected repairs after closing. A pre-purchase inspection provides documented evidence of the sewer system’s condition, offering negotiating leverage or peace of mind before finalizing any transaction.
Routine sewer camera inspections also serve as a preventive measure for existing homeowners, catching developing issues before they escalate into emergencies.

Repair costs vary based on blockage severity and pipe condition. Minor clogs may cost a few hundred dollars, while full line replacements can reach several thousand. A professional inspection helps determine the most accurate and cost-effective repair approach.
Most sewer scope inspections are completed within one to two hours. The technician inserts a camera into the cleanout access point and records footage of the entire line, providing a detailed report of any defects or blockages found.
